Pennsylvania's weather means your heating and cooling systems run a lot. Hot summers make AC units work overtime. Cold winters push heaters to their limits. This cycle forces a lot of air through your ducts. Dirt, dust, pet dander, and even mold can get trapped. Cleaning these out helps your system breathe better. It can also lead to a healthier home environment. Think about when your system is used most. That's often a good time to consider cleaning.
The best time for duct cleaning in Pennsylvania is often spring or fall. These are the shoulder seasons when your HVAC system isn't running at full capacity. Cleaning before the intense summer heat or the deep winter cold helps your system prepare. It ensures cleaner air when you need your furnace or air conditioner most.

Duct cleaning service is a process that removes dust, debris, and other contaminants from your HVAC system's air ducts. Our technicians use specialized equipment to access and clean the inside of your ducts. This helps improve the air you breathe inside your home.
You might need duct cleaning in Pennsylvania if you notice increased dust around vents. Sudden allergy flare-ups in your home are also a sign. If your system seems to be working harder or making unusual noises, it could indicate dirty ducts. A visual inspection can often reveal the buildup.
